Salesforce Platform is ranked 8th in PaaS Clouds with 80 reviews while SAP Cloud Platform is ranked 6th in PaaS Clouds with 38 reviews. Salesforce Platform is rated 8.2, while SAP Cloud Platform is rated 7.8. The top reviewer of Salesforce Platform writes "Reliable with good reporting and custom dashboards". On the other hand, the top reviewer of SAP Cloud Platform writes "Provides seamless integration with CTI for streamlined data synchronization but complexity and challenges in migrating existing applications to the low-code model for custom application development". Salesforce Platform is most compared with Microsoft Power Apps, Oracle Application Express (APEX), Microsoft Azure, Appian and OutSystems, whereas SAP Cloud Platform is most compared with Amazon AWS, Microsoft Azure, Google Cloud, Mule Anypoint Platform and Mendix.
